A man in Beijing has created a stunning piece of architecture in the middle of the town. The man that everyone knows only as “Professor Zhang” built a mountain-like palace on the rooftop of an urban building.

According to the Telegraph, he tore down a penthouse and built his Mediterranean looking chateau on the 26th floor of the apartment complex.

Construction works started in 2007, and neighbors are exasperated by the constant noise that they have experienced throughout this time.

It appears that building the palace has also caused leaks and cracks in the building structure. The castle is now complete, and their noisy neighbor is hosting all-night parties on the rooftop.

They are now planning to sue the residents for constructing the structure without the proper permits.

"Obviously the first concern for the other residents is the increased structural load that has been placed on the building, and if this is causing any detrimental effects, such as subsidence, on the overall property. It does look like quite a lot of tonnage has been put up without any reinforcements," says property litigation lawyer Paul Gerard.
